Wine tasting events present an intriguing backdrop for enthusiasts and connoisseurs to have interaction with the complexities of wine, particularly in phrases of comparing vintages. Each vintage tells a story of climate, harvest situations, and winemaking techniques that influence the traits of the completed product. Therefore, attending a winery wine tasting event can turn out to be an enlightening experience, allowing people to discover the nuanced variations across several years of production.
Throughout such events, attendees typically have the opportunity to style multiple wines from the identical vineyard but across totally different vintages. This comparative tasting helps reveal how annually's particular weather conditions affected the grapes and subsequently the wine's flavor profile. For instance, a moist rising season could produce wines that are fruitier and more minerally, while a dry year could lead to bolder, more concentrated flavors. The impact of environmental variables helps to paint a complete image of what every vintage represents.

One of the fundamental features of comparing vintages is understanding the significance of terroir, the distinctive environmental situations of a specific vineyard website. Terroir encompasses soil composition, climate, and the micro-ecosystem that collectively shape the characteristics of the grapes grown there. Vintages from the identical estate can differ considerably when climate patterns fluctuate from year to 12 months, illustrating how terroir interacts with climate to supply distinctive wines.
When tasting varied vintages, one typically notices the evolution of fruit flavors and supporting constructions like acidity and tannins. A young wine might showcase contemporary, vibrant fruit characteristics that can fade with age, whereas older vintages might reveal more complexity, together with tertiary aromas and flavors like leather, tobacco, or dried fruits. These modifications happen due to gradual chemical reactions that develop over time, providing a captivating realm for exploration during tastings.
